I know for a fact that most games up until basically now (i.e. Dragon Age: Origin) only run off 2 cores. So, in general, a quad core 2.1Ghz will prefom slower than a dual core at a higher clock speed. If comparing a laptop to a desktop that both have current hardware (the latest CPU, GPU, etc...), the laptop would usually be worst off. As technology changes and gets applied more rapidly to the mobile market, which is become more and more of a standard these days, you can expect the same preformance from some high-end laptops as you get from a near high-end desktop.
